View More Details
u beauty
The Super Body Hydrator
In Stock
Unavailable
$89.60
Sale
Regular price
$89.60
/
Shipping
calculated at checkout.
A luxe-yet-lightweight emulsion with lightning-fast absorption and groundbreaking body benefits: Featuring a novel formulation of skin-fortifying ingredients. The SUPER Body delivers sustained hydration for up to 48 hours. Upon application....
Default Title
Add to cart
Add to Wishlist